So, what exactly is a wealth management company? Essentially, a wealth management company is a specialized financial institution that provides tailored advice and guidance to individuals with significant assets. Unlike traditional financial advisors or brokers, wealth management companies offer a holistic approach to financial planning, taking into account a client’s entire financial picture, including investments, retirement planning, tax optimization, and estate planning.
One of the key benefits of working with a wealth management company is the personalized attention and advice that clients receive. Wealth managers take the time to understand their clients’ unique financial goals, risk tolerance, and time horizon, in order to create a customized investment strategy that aligns with their objectives. This personalized approach is essential in helping clients navigate the complexities of wealth management, ensuring that their financial decisions are sound and aligned with their long-term goals.
Furthermore, wealth management companies often have access to a wide range of financial products and services that may not be readily available to individual investors. From alternative investments to private equity opportunities, wealth managers have the expertise and resources to help clients diversify their portfolios and maximize their returns. By leveraging their industry knowledge and networks, wealth management companies can provide clients with exclusive investment opportunities that are tailored to their financial needs and objectives.
Another key role of a wealth management company is to help clients navigate the complexities of tax planning and optimization. With an in-depth understanding of tax laws and regulations, wealth managers can advise clients on tax-efficient investment strategies, retirement planning, and estate planning techniques. By optimizing their clients’ tax situation, wealth management companies can help individuals minimize their tax liabilities and maximize their after-tax returns, ultimately preserving and growing their wealth over time.
In addition to investment management and tax planning, wealth management companies also offer comprehensive estate planning services to help clients protect and transfer their wealth to future generations. By working closely with estate planning attorneys and tax advisors, wealth managers can create customized estate plans that align with their clients’ wishes and objectives. From drafting wills and trusts to implementing charitable giving strategies, wealth management companies play a crucial role in helping clients achieve their legacy and philanthropic goals.
